Anyone here been on Lymecycline?

I have been taking it daily for about 5 weeks and not really noticed any improvements. From your experience has it been effective for you and how long did it take for you to see improvements?

I was on it for three months and noticed no difference at all. Directly after that treatment I was given Erythromycin, for a further three months. Only at about month five (of a total of six), I then noticed a mild improvement. But as it's antibiotics, you can't keep taking them! So within a few weeks of finishing, my chin acne returned to its usual ugly self.

How long is your course?
